Solid State Relays (SSRs) have emerged as critical components, replacing outdated electromechanical systems across Sweden's heavy industrial sectors.

Unlike conventional relays, SSRs lack mechanical moving parts. This design eliminates contact wear, arc hazards, and acoustic noise, which are primary concerns in high-uptime automated facilities. Key Swedish sectors—such as district heating, paper mills, automotive manufacturing, and mining—require robust components capable of millions of trouble-free cycles. Meeting this demand requires SSR designs that offer superior thermal dissipation, noise immunity, and electrical isolation.

Technology Roadmap & Future Outlook

How modern solid state switching is adapting to the next phase of European electrical engineering standards.

Wide Bandgap Semiconductors

The transition from traditional Silicon SCRs to Silicon Carbide (SiC) and Gallium Nitride (GaN) technologies enables higher voltage switching, reduced thermal generation, and smaller footprints.

IoT & Smart Grid Diagnostics

Next-generation SSRs integrate diagnostic channels that transmit real-time load current, case temperature, and cycle counts directly to PLC systems via Modbus, IO-Link, or EtherCAT.

Eco-Design & Circular Materials

Conforming with Northern Europe's strict environmental regulations, our technology focuses on halogen-free encapsulations and lead-free soldering conforming to modern RoHS requirements.

Macro-Industry SSR Solutions in the Swedish Market

Industrial components in Sweden must meet high performance standards, driven by demands for efficiency and compliance with EU safety directives. Modern industrial systems require SSR solutions tailored to these requirements:

1. HVAC & District Heating

Swedish district heating loops and residential heat pumps rely on SSRs to regulate heating elements. These systems require zero-crossing switching to eliminate electromagnetic interference (EMI) on nearby communications lines.

2. EV Charging Infrastructure

As Sweden works toward complete electrification, EV charging stations require fast, reliable isolation. Compact AC/DC solid state relays manage control pilots and auxiliary power distribution inside rapid charging poles.

3. Heavy Industry & Forestry

In heavy industries like Swedish wood processing, mining, and pulp manufacturing, high-vibration environments demand solid-state durability. Epoxy-encapsulated SSRs resist dust, mechanical shocks, and damp conditions.

Why is zero-crossing switching important for heating applications in Sweden?

Zero-crossing SSRs turn on only when the AC voltage is near zero, minimizing inrush currents and electromagnetic interference (EMI). This feature is essential for HVAC and district heating networks in Sweden, protecting sensitive control electronics and local power grids from disturbance.
